             7      LONG TITLE
             8      General Description:
             9          This bill modifies the Motor Vehicles Code to authorize the use of person with a
             10      disability parking placards to allow assistance to persons with a disability parking a
             11      motorcycle.
             12      Highlighted Provisions:
             13          This bill:
             14          .    provides that a disability special group license plate, temporary removable
             15      windshield placard, or removable windshield placard may be used to allow one
             16      motorcycle to share a parking space reserved for persons with a disability if the
             17      additional motorcycle rider assists the person with a disability who is parking a
             18      motorcycle; and
             19          .    makes technical changes.
             20      Monies Appropriated in this Bill:
             21          None
             22      Other Special Clauses:
             23          None

             28      Be it enacted by the Legislature of the state of Utah:
             29          Section 1. Section 41-1a-420 is amended to read:
             30           41-1a-420. Disability special group license plates -- Application and qualifications
             31      -- Rulemaking.
             32          (1) The division shall issue a disability special group license plate, a temporary
             33      removable windshield placard, or a removable windshield placard to:
             34          (a) a qualifying person with a disability; or
             35          (b) the registered owner of a vehicle that an organization uses primarily for the
             36      transportation of persons with disabilities that limit or impair the ability to walk.
             37          (2) (a) The initial application of a person with a disability shall be accompanied by the
             38      certification of a licensed physician:
             39          (i) that the applicant meets the definition of a person with a disability that limits or
             40      impairs the ability to walk as defined in the federal Uniform System for Parking for Persons
             41      with Disabilities, 23 C.F.R. Ch. 11, Subch. B, Pt. 1235.2 (1991); and
             42          (ii) containing the period of time that the physician determines the applicant will have
             43      the disability, not to exceed six months in the case of a temporary disability.
             44          (b) The division shall issue a person with a disability special group license plate or a
             45      removable windshield placard to a person with a permanent disability.
             46          (c) The issuance of a person with a disability special group license plate does not
             47      preclude the issuance to the same applicant of a removable windshield placard.
             48          (d) On request of an applicant[, the division shall issue one additional placard to a
             49      person] with a disability special group license plate, temporary removable windshield placard,
             50      or a removable windshield placard the division shall issue one additional placard.
             51          (e) A disability special group license plate, temporary removable windshield placard,
             52      or removable windshield placard may be used to allow one motorcycle to share a parking space
             53      reserved for persons with a disability if:
             54          (i) the person with a disability:
             55          (A) is using a motorcycle; and
             56          (B) displays on the motorcycle a disability special group license plate, temporary
             57      removable windshield placard, or a removable windshield placard;
             58          (ii) the person who shares the parking space assists the person with a disability with the


             59      parking accommodation; and
             60          (iii) the parking space is sufficient size to accommodate both motorcycles without
             61      interfering with other parking spaces or traffic movement.
             62          (3) (a) The temporary removable windshield placard or removable windshield placard
             63      shall be hung from the front windshield rearview mirror when the vehicle is parked in a
             64      parking space reserved for persons with disabilities so that it is visible from the front and rear
             65      of the vehicle.
             66          (b) If a motorcycle is being used, the temporary removable windshield placard or
             67      removable windshield placard shall be displayed in plain sight on or near the handle bars of the
             68      motorcycle.
             69          (4) The commission shall make rules in accordance with Title 63, Chapter 46a, Utah
             70      Administrative Rulemaking Act, to:
             71          (a) establish qualifying criteria for persons to receive, renew, or surrender special group
             72      license plates, a temporary removable windshield placard, or a removable windshield placard in
             73      accordance with this section;
             74          (b) establish the maximum number of numerals or characters for disability special
             75      group license plates; and
             76          (c) require all temporary removable windshield placards and removable windshield
             77      placards to include:
             78          (i) an identification number;
             79          (ii) an expiration date not to exceed:
             80          (A) six months for a temporary removable windshield placard; and
             81          (B) two years for a removable windshield placard; and
             82          (iii) the seal or other identifying mark of the division.
